We do the same, except we leave out the onions and roasted peppers. And we start out trying them as patties, not as balls to flatten later. ( But that probably does not matter much) I also like to slice them about 3/8" thicker and dip them in egg wash, then flour with salt and pepper, then lightly fried. A sprinkle of cheese on top is nice too. They actually taste better at room temp or cooled, so it is easy to make well in advance and just be ready to serve anytime. And as a sandwich, they are even better! I also don't like using any zucchini over 8 or 10", anything larger is compost in my opinion. The plants are so prolific, there is no need to use anything not at its peak for taste.

Although I read this thread almost every day, I rarely post. But tonight's dinner was so good, I wanted to share. Venison Shis-K-Bobs marinated in soy, worchester, sesame oil and a dash of Frank's Hot Sauce. Sides of grilled peppers, onions, zucchini and tomatoes. The yellow ones are actually a new variety of "yellow zucchini" called Goldbar.
